Three brief clips of delayed PlayStation 4 racer Driveclub have been shared online by developer Evolution Studios, who says the clips were captured using the console's video sharing features.
The three clips show a mountain race in Norway from 7,703ft, an AI collision in Scotland, and a "stampede" in an Indian forest.
The videos show brief snippets of the game in motion, though Evolution Studios is promising to add better lighting, reflections, and AI, alongside audio upgrades for better engine and collusion sounds.
The developer promises that when the improvements have been incorporated into the game that it will share footage of an entire race. "You won't have to wait much longer," says the studio.
Driveclub was delayed until "early 2014" this month, after originally being scheduled to arrive with the PlayStation 4 launch on November 15 in North America, and November 29 in Europe.
The footage can be viewed from the Driveclub Facebook page.
